Author: SM2UK

The United Kingdom, with its vibrant economy and strategic location, is a popular destination for entrepreneurs and professionals seeking new opportunities. However, navigating the complexities of immigration laws and visa... Read More

Appeal Your UK Visa Rejection: Know Your Options

If your visa application to the UK is refused, you will be sent a letter by the Home Office that will explain the reasons for your visa refusal. The letter... Read More

Most employers in the UK require a Sponsor Licence to hire skilled workers from outside the country. To obtain the licence, you need to submit an online application and meet... Read More